Why These Are the Top Toyota Repair Auto Repair Shops in Linden

** The Toyota repair market directly serving Linden, Texas, is limited due to the city's small size. Residents typically rely on local general mechanics for minor issues or travel to **Texarkana** for specialized, complex, or warranty-style work. The competitive landscape in Texarkana is robust, with several high-quality independent shops (like C & C Automotive and C & J Auto Service) competing directly with dealership service departments and national chains (like Firestone). * **Average Quality:** The quality of service available to Linden residents is quite high, given the competitive environment in Texarkana. The top-rated independents often provide a more personalized experience comparable to or exceeding dealership service. * **Competition Level:** High in Texarkana, low in Linden. This benefits the consumer, as shops compete on reputation, expertise, and pricing. * **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are competitive for the region. Independent specialists typically offer rates 15-30% lower than the local Toyota dealership while often providing equivalent or superior technician expertise, especially for older models. Expect to pay $100-$130 per hour for labor at a high-quality independent shop.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about toyota repair services in Linden, TX

What are the most common Toyota repair issues you see for vehicles driven in and around Linden, Texas?

Given our rural roads and hot, humid climate, we frequently address Toyota suspension components worn by rough terrain and cooling system issues, including radiator and hose repairs. For older models, we also see a fair number of check engine lights related to oxygen sensors and catalytic converters, which are crucial for passing Texas emissions inspections.

How can I find a reputable and trustworthy Toyota repair shop in Linden?

Look for a shop with ASE-certified technicians who have specific Toyota experience and diagnostic tools. In a small community like Linden, ask for personal recommendations from neighbors and check online reviews for local shops to gauge their reputation for honesty and quality work on Japanese vehicles.

When should I seek local service for my Toyota's check engine light around Linden?

You should seek service immediately if the light is flashing or if you notice a loss of power, overheating, or strange noises, as this could prevent a breakdown on remote East Texas roads. For a steady light, schedule a prompt diagnostic scan at a local shop to identify the issue before it leads to more costly damage.

Are repair costs for Toyotas higher in Linden comp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in Linden are often more competitive than in metropolitan areas like Dallas or Shreveport. However, for specialized parts not kept in local inventory, there may be a short delay and associated shipping costs, but a quality local shop will provide transparent upfront estimates.

What local driving conditions in Linden should Toyota owners be mindful of for maintenance?

The combination of seasonal pollen/dust, summer heat, and occasional muddy or gravel backroads means Toyota owners should be diligent about cabin air filter changes, cooling system flushes, and more frequent inspections of tires, brakes, and undercarriage components for wear and corrosion.
